If the app version you enter into the generator isn't an exact match from what you see in the BlackBerry help screen, the generated code won't work. For this reason, I have stringent data entry format requirements. If the generator is giving you an error message about an invalid OS version, you didn't put in a complete OS version (space, parentheses, and all).
It's better for you to get an error message than it is for you to get a useless code and wonder why it doesn't work.
